What Is The Cost of Emergency Plumbing Across Australian States?
Emergency plumbing jobs can be of different categories.
- The plumbing company did any work after regular working hours
- If you call a plumber at odd hours, he may charge extra
- Situations that can be dangerous or harmful to the building or people
- Calling plumbers on weekends or holidays can incur additional expenses
The charges for various jobs will vary from state to state and from one local area to another. When we talk about places like Perth and Sydney, we can only speak about average costs. The actual prices may differ from service to service, depending on many factors.
If a plumbing job costs around $400 during regular hours, it may cost you $800 if done as emergency work. The price will also depend on how specialized the job is. Emergency plumbers also charge a ‘call-out fee,’ which includes travel time and other charges. It can range between $50 to $150 for a normal visit but can go up to $250 for emergency visits.
What’s the average hourly rate of emergency plumbers in Perth?
Not all plumbing jobs are the same. Usually, plumbers charge an hourly rate and add extra for any material or equipment. For most standard services, plumbers have a set fee. This fee will also vary from one plumber to another, even in Perth. On average, the hourly rates will be
- Ranging from $50 to $200 per hour
- On average, it could be about $80 per hour
- Depending on the type of job and time taken, the charges can start from $120 to a few thousand dollars.
- Rates will also rely on the plumber supplying materials himself.

How To Find A Leaking Pipe On Your Perth Residential Or Commercial Property
Plumbing leaks can be found anywhere in your house or commercial property. It could be on your ceiling, underground, behind the property walls, as well as on the pipes. Leaks are common in kitchens, drains, toilets, sinks, bathtubs, and showers. So why do you need to be bothered about the leaks? It is because a small leak can end up causing damage to the property. It could flood, rot, and decay the floor or the tile below, leading to a huge mess. This makes it essential to take immediate action if you notice any leak in your commercial or residential property. If you are not sure of what needs to be done, then it is best to hire a professional plumbing service in Perth to detect and stop the leak.
Bathrooms
Bathrooms are a common place where you can find plumbing leaks.
- To check for the same look at the exterior and the interior bathroom walls. If the adjacent wall paint or wallpaper starts to peel off, then this too indicates a leak.
- Loose and falling wall tiles could also be caused because of water seepage. You may even spot some mould growth in certain parts of your bathroom. This is seen especially in areas that are closer to the shower or the bath. If your bathroom pipes leak, then this is a breeding spot for moulds.
- Another key place to look at is the ceiling that lies exactly below the bathroom. If that is stained, then this indicates a water leak. Curled and loose flooring is also an indication of water leakage.
- Caulking is an aspect that should not be ignored if there is some space between the bathtub and the floor. When prone to water leak, this erodes the gaps between the bathtub and the floor.
Toilets
The toilets are another crucial area for plumbing leaks. Most of the toilets in Perth are connected to various pipes as these are mostly placed in the floors above. If there are leaks that are left unattended, then this can cause a lot of damage. Here is how to check the leak in the toilet.
- One way to check a leak is to add food colour in the water tank of the toilet. Leave it without flushing. If you notice that the watercolour in the bowl changes its colour, then this indicates a leak.
- Check the base of the toilet. If it is loose, then this could be because of a leaking pipe. You can check the toilet floor when you sit on it and feel if it is moving. When you flush the toilet, then the water could be seeping through it, and this may form water puddles.
- Look at the area of your ceiling right below the toilet. If it is stained, measure the distance between the stain and the toilet to find out the stain source. You would notice water puddles often are close to the main source. This makes it easy to understand the leak’s location.
Kitchen
The next room where you are likely to find a leaking pipe in your kitchen. Most of the leaks will be placed close to the sink and near the water supply pipe below your sink. Kitchen taps that are leaking are also common.
- The lower area below the countertop of the sink will show changes if there is a water leak. If you have a plastic laminate countertop, then the leak can be easily spotted. The countertops will feel spongy and swollen. Pour water along with the taps of the sink. The area in the edge of the kitchen sink is where the sink and the countertop will meet. If the water starts to drip beneath, this indicates a leak because of the space between them. It could also be a concern if the taps of the sink is loose and exposed to the constant splashes of water. It will cause the taps connected jointly with the countertop to lose out and let some of the water to go through it with time.
- If the base of the taps of the sink is loose and exposed to water splashes, then the joint connected to the countertop will get loose, which causes water to seep with time.
- Also, check the area between the cabinets. The area would have rotting boards, dampness, and water puddles in it. It is because of a leaking pipe in the cabinet.
- If you stay in a multi-story apartment, look for leaks in the ceiling area that lies underneath the kitchen. It will show wet stains. When there is prolonged leakage, the water will seep through the joints and show on the ceiling below.
- Pass a dry cloth or paper to check the drain and the supply pipes around the slip joints and the shut-off valves. The areas that leak leave behind spots of water on the cloth or the paper.
Exterior Pipes
The leaking pipes are not just restricted to inside a home. It could also be caused outdoors. Your main water supply is prone to a lot of leaks.
If there are leaking hoses, if there is an increase in growth of grass around the mainline pipe, or if you notice corrosions on the pipe, this indicates a leaking pipe.
Underground and hidden pipes
A leak could occur underground or within the wall. These are leaks on the basements, concrete slabs, and the ceiling. It can be a real challenge to find these leaks.
- To check the leak, you should first watch your water meter reading to see how it moves. Once it is done, switch off the tap and the taps and see if the water meter reading is still moving. If the reading is still moving, then this is a leak hidden.
- If you notice moulds, mildew, and rotten wood in some areas, this could be because of underground or hidden leaking pipes. These moulds could be developing on the wall or floor because of a leak behind the area.
- Check for the heat that comes from a surface. The heat could be caused by water getting pressurized when the surface is hit, generating heat.

Burning hot water from the showerhead:
If you realize that the water you are getting in the shower is hot enough to cause burns, you most probably have an issue with the water heater. The water is getting heated more than it should.
Grab the water taps with a rag or a towel and turn it off. Next, switch off the water heater system and then open all the water taps to allow the scalding hot water to drain away. Call your plumbing technician to assess the overheating issue before anyone else uses the shower.
Dripping Taps:
Leaking taps generally will not qualify for a plumbing emergency, but things can escalate quickly if you try to sort out the leak yourself. For instance, don’t ever try using a wrench to shut off the valve, as you may potentially damage it. It is advisable to use bare hands to shut the valve. If you are familiar with basic plumbing, it is a good idea to assess the damage. Otherwise, it is best to call in a professional plumber.
Leaks in washing machine hose:
If washing machine hoses spring a leak, there is every reason for you to attend to it as an emergency because not only does it lead to the growth of moulds and mildews in the laundry but it can also become a skidding place, especially for children and seniors. If you ever notice water dripping from the hoses, change the hose if you can manage it or call for help immediately.
Sewer lines blocked because of tree roots:
7 out of 10 cases of sewer blockage and damage is because of tree roots that naturally tend to grow towards sewer lines due to the right temperature and nutrients. The bad news is that the tree roots block the pipeline and even crack the pipes in time. If you are experiencing constant blockageging around the house’s pipelines, call the emergency plumbing helpline and get the sewer line checked.
Leaks in pipes:
If you are faced with leaking pipes often, the best thing to do is rush and shut off your home’s main valve. Make sure that you and other adults know where the main valve in the house is. If the leakage is due to a damaged or a broken pipeline, you will require a plumbing emergency called immediately for pipe relining or replacing the damaged pipes.
Even if you are a DIY expert, resist the temptation of applying patches on damaged pipes as it could lead to more problems and more significant expenditures.
Clogged drains:
Whenever you notice water draining slowly or stagnating, waste no time calling your plumbing services, you may want to use a plunger till your plumber walks in. An ‘up and down’ motion is recommended to dislodge anything that may be blockageging the drains. You can also use a chemical or a natural homemade drain cleaner to clear the gunk.
A blockage in the drain that sends backwater into the house is a sign of a significant sewage blockage in the pipes. A plumber is a right person to take charge so that property is not damaged in the house.
Leaking closet and flush tank:
In case of a running closet, you may open the flush tank to inspect if the flapper is in place. Hardware stores sell repair kits that can be bought and easily replaced without calling in a professional. If the toilet bowl is leaking, a good look by a plumber will avert more significant issues.
Odour in water:
A foul smell in your home supply water points to huge problems in the septic tank or the water pump. There is no way you want to fix the issue yourself. Dial the plumbing emergency right away to not expose yourself to nausea and hordes of bacteria.
Gas leak:
If you suspect gas leaking in your home, quickly turn off the gas valve and make your way for the exit. A gas leak can be fatal. It can poison the occupants and the pets. It can lead to major fires and death due to asphyxiation. Plumbers know how to look for leaks, and they can safely enter your home in the event of gas leakages.

Can Hot Water Fix Your Clogged Toilet?
Using this simple trick, you can unblockage most toilet issues. For this, you will need hot water and soap, which is easily available in any house.
Step 1: Get the hot water running in a tub or sink and wait patiently for it to reach the right temperature. Avoid using boiling water as it can damage the porcelain of the toilet bowl.
Step 2: Next, add shampoo or dishwashing soap to lubricate the toilet bowl.
Step 3: Then, pour the hot water into the toilet bowl and leave it for around 30 minutes.
Step 4: Go ahead and flush the toilet. If the flush works, you are good to go!
Step 5: If the water starts to overflow, switch off the water valve behind the toilet. Then, repeat the process.
Is Organic Matter Causing The Clog In Your Toilet?
Then, you need to add hot water combined with an equal proportion of vinegar and baking soda. Make sure that the hot water is below the boiling point to Toilet body cracks. Leave the mixture for a few hours or even overnight to get the best results. You are all set if it flushes correctly!
